The Sugary Food Side: Sugar and Its Culinary Uses
Sugar, acquired from sugarcane, plays an essential role in the cooking world, enhancing tastes and providing sweet taste to a myriad of recipes. Its adaptability enables it to be used in different types, such as granulated sugar, brown sugar, and powdered sugar. In cooking, sugar includes moisture and aids in browning, adding to the structure and taste of cookies, pastries, and cakes. Furthermore, it offers as a preservative in jams and jellies, prolonging their shelf life while presenting sweet taste. Beyond baking, sugar is vital in full-flavored sauces, stabilizing acidity and improving general flavor accounts. It acts as a vital ingredient in candies and confections, where the right amount is crucial for accomplishing wanted textures. The culinary landscape would be significantly lessened without sugar, as its existence boosts dishes from normal to phenomenal, attracting the tastes buds of lots of around the world.

Eco-Friendly Packaging: Naturally Degradable Solutions From Sugarcane
The growing understanding of ecological concerns has led to an increased need for lasting packaging remedies, and naturally degradable alternatives stemmed from sugarcane are becoming a feasible option. Sugarcane-based product packaging materials, such as bagasse and polylactic acid (PLA), provide a green choice that decays naturally, decreasing landfill waste. Unlike conventional plastics, these products break down within months, minimizing their ecological impact.Companies are increasingly incorporating sugarcane-derived packaging into their line of product, acknowledging the twin benefits of sustainability and consumer allure. This shift not just addresses ecological worries yet also straightens with the developing choices of eco aware consumers. In addition, sugarcane is a renewable energy, making it an eye-catching option for makers intending to lower their carbon footprint. As sectors remain to seek ingenious options, naturally degradable product packaging from sugarcane stands out as a accountable and sensible selection for the future of lasting product packaging.

Industrial Applications: Sugarcane in Production
As markets seek sustainable alternatives, sugarcane has become a functional basic material in producing processes. Its fibrous byproducts, recognized as bagasse, are significantly utilized in creating biodegradable packaging, thereby minimizing dependence on plastics. Additionally, sugarcane-derived ethanol works as an eco-friendly fuel source, adding to the expanding biofuel market and helping to lower carbon emissions - Products From Sugarcane.Furthermore, sugarcane contributes in the production of numerous chemicals, such as acetic acid and butanol, which are essential for making plastics, solvents, and pharmaceuticals. The all-natural wax removed from sugarcane can be utilized in layers and cosmetics, providing an environmentally friendly alternative to artificial options.The convenience of sugarcane not just supports a range of markets but additionally lines up with global sustainability goals, making it an important player in the shift towards greener production methods. This adaptability emphasizes sugarcane's value in the modern-day industrial landscape

Just How Is Sugarcane Processed Into Different Products?
Sugarcane undertakes numerous handling stages, consisting of harvesting, squashing, and removal of juice. This juice is then clarified, evaporated, and crystallized, producing numerous items such as sugar, molasses, and ethanol, each with unique applications.
